The verdict is in on hemp in Ohio. After going through the House and Senate in the Buckeye State, Senate Bill 56 (SB 56) was sent to a legislative conference committee where members voted to approve, as well as advance a “negotiated” version of the bill (1,2). The new version brings new updates to the voter-approved adult-use cannabis legalization legislation.
